Cyber Security Engineering and Administration Manager

Remote, USA Full-time Posted 2025-11-24
About the position The Cyber Security Engineering and Administration Manager will support all business units within Mosaic Health and is responsible for overseeing the design, implementation, and management of the organization's cyber security infrastructure. This role involves leading a team of cyber security engineers and administrators to ensure the protection of information systems and data. This role will develop strategies to safeguard against cyber threats, ensure compliance with security policies, and maintain the overall integrity of the organization's cyber security posture. Responsibilities • Oversee the design, deployment, and maintenance of cyber security technologies and solutions, such as firewalls, intrusion detection systems, and endpoint protection. • Ensure the continuous operation and optimization of security systems to protect against cyber • Develop security dashboards, metrics and benchmarks to drive security posture improvements. • Lead and mentor a team of cyber security engineers and administrators, fostering a collaborative and high-performance work environment. • Provide guidance and training to team members to enhance their skills and knowledge in cyber security technologies and practices. • Develop and implement comprehensive cyber security strategies and roadmaps aligned with organizational goals and industry best practices. • Collaborate with IT and business leaders to integrate security measures into technology projects and • Oversee the development and execution of incident response plans to address and mitigate security breaches and incidents. • Lead incident response efforts, coordinating with internal teams and external partners to ensure effective resolution and communication. • Ensure adherence to relevant cyber security regulations, standards, and frameworks, such as HIPAA, NIST CSF, ISO 27001, Zero trust, and OWASP. • Conduct regular security assessments to identify vulnerabilities and potential threats to the organization's information systems. • Develop and implement risk mitigation strategies and controls to address identified security gaps. • Prepare and present cyber security reports and metrics to senior management and stakeholders. • Maintain comprehensive documentation related to security policies, procedures, and incidents. • Perform other related duties as assigned. • Demonstrate excellent guest service to internal team members and patients. • Perform other related duties as assigned.
